|
@@ -56,7 +56,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
|
select l.log_id,l.user_id,uc.course_name,v.title as video_name,qec.avatar as external_user_avatar,
|
|
select l.log_id,l.user_id,uc.course_name,v.title as video_name,qec.avatar as external_user_avatar,
|
|
l.log_type,SEC_TO_TIME(l.duration) as duration,c.company_name,l.camp_period_time,l.finish_time,
|
|
l.log_type,SEC_TO_TIME(l.duration) as duration,c.company_name,l.camp_period_time,l.finish_time,
|
|
cu.nick_name as company_user_name ,l.send_type,l.create_time,l.update_time,l.last_heartbeat_time,
|
|
cu.nick_name as company_user_name ,l.send_type,l.create_time,l.update_time,l.last_heartbeat_time,
|
|
- qu.qw_user_name,qec.name as external_user_name,c.company_id,u.avatar as fsAvatar,u.nick_name as fsNickName
|
|
|
|
|
|
+ qu.qw_user_name,qec.name as external_user_name,c.company_id,u.avatar as fsAvatar,u.nick_name as fsNickName,qec.create_time as qec_create_time
|
|
from fs_course_watch_log l
|
|
from fs_course_watch_log l
|
|
left join fs_user_course_video v on v.video_id = l.video_id
|
|
left join fs_user_course_video v on v.video_id = l.video_id
|
|
left join fs_user_course uc on uc.course_id = l.course_id
|
|
left join fs_user_course uc on uc.course_id = l.course_id
|
|
@@ -102,6 +102,12 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
|
<if test ='maps.externalUserName !=null and maps.externalUserName!=""'>
|
|
<if test ='maps.externalUserName !=null and maps.externalUserName!=""'>
|
|
and qec.name like concat('%', #{maps.externalUserName}, '%')
|
|
and qec.name like concat('%', #{maps.externalUserName}, '%')
|
|
</if>
|
|
</if>
|
|
|
|
+ <if test= 'maps.qecSTime != null '>
|
|
|
|
+ and DATE(qec.create_time) >= DATE(#{maps.qecSTime})
|
|
|
|
+ </if>
|
|
|
|
+ <if test='maps.qecETime != null '>
|
|
|
|
+ and DATE(qec.create_time) <= DATE(#{maps.qecETime})
|
|
|
|
+ </if>
|
|
<if test= 'maps.sTime != null '>
|
|
<if test= 'maps.sTime != null '>
|
|
and DATE(l.create_time) >= DATE(#{maps.sTime})
|
|
and DATE(l.create_time) >= DATE(#{maps.sTime})
|
|
</if>
|
|
</if>
|